Promoting responsible investment practices among DGGF investees
The Dutch Good Growth Fund (DGGF) is providing funding for a Know Your Customer (KYC) Support Program to enhance compliance among fund managers supported by DGGF.
DGGF collaborates with Lessons Learned Ltd, a consultancy specializing in anti-money laundering and regulatory compliance. The initiative offers standardized tools, tailored coaching, and peer-learning opportunities to boost fund managers' KYC capacity and risk management, especially in emerging markets and fragile states with complex regulatory environments.
This program aligns with DGGF's commitment to promoting responsible investment practices and strengthening financial intermediaries. In response to increasing regulatory scrutiny and transparency demands, fund managers must develop robust KYC frameworks to mitigate risks, thereby enhancing market integrity and investor confidence, which supports a transparent financial ecosystem.
DGGF's investment in this program reflects a proactive approach to capacity building, equipping fund managers with the necessary tools and knowledge to improve due diligence and foster long-term financial sustainability. Insights from the pilot phase will inform future technical assistance within the DGGF portfolio.
Investment
DGGF commits a funding of €236,000.
Sector
Anti-money laundering and regulatory compliance, with a particular emphasis on emerging markets and fragile states.
